Patent number: 11713593Abstract: The lock has a hook, a locking finger and a latch. The locking finger is engaged with the hook and the latch when the lock is in the locked mode. The locking finger is disengaged from the hook and the latch when the lock is in the opened mode. The lock can be opened by a combination mechanism or by an overriding key mechanism. The combination mechanism has a button, and a plurality of dials and clutches to control the movement of the button. When the dials are set to a correct combination, the button can be moved to disengage the latch from the locking finger, allowing the locking finger to disengage from the hook. The key mechanism has a cylinder with a key slot to receive a key for rotating the cylinder to disengage the latch from the locking finger, allowing the locking finger to disengage from the hook.Type: GrantFiled: November 16, 2020Date of Patent: August 1, 2023Assignee: THE SUN LOCK COMPANY LIMITEDInventor: Karl Lai

Patent number: 11686129Abstract: A security apparatus for a portable electronic device having an aperture includes a lock mechanism including a lock cylinder and a cam member. The cam member is coupled to the lock cylinder for rotation with the lock cylinder. The security apparatus additionally includes an engagement mechanism including a first finger, a second finger, and a plunger. The first finger and the second finger are configured to be inserted into the aperture of the portable electronic device. The plunger is positioned between the first finger and the second finger and has a cam follower configured to engage the cam member. As the cam member is rotated by the lock cylinder, the plunger pushes the first finger and the second finger apart from each other to engage the portable electronic device. The lock cylinder defines a rotational axis and the cam member is rotatable about the rotational axis.Type: GrantFiled: June 11, 2021Date of Patent: June 27, 2023Assignee: ACCO BRANDS CORPORATIONInventors: James Kao, Alex J. Patent number: 11643843Abstract: A redundant actuation lock apparatus includes an interface, an electronic mechanism, and a manual mechanism. The interface manipulates lock bar(s) into a locked/unlocked position. The electronic mechanism includes an actuator and power drive. The actuator is disengageably coupled to and drives the interface. The power drive is coupled to and drives the actuator in response to a control signal. The manual mechanism includes a key input and an output. The key input receives and rotates with a mechanical key. The output disengageably couples to the interface and rotates with the mechanical key. The actuator is engaged with and the output is disengaged from the interface in an electronic mode, while the actuator is disengaged from and the output is engaged with the interface in a manual mode.Type: GrantFiled: July 6, 2020Date of Patent: May 9, 2023Assignee: TRANSFORM SR BRANDS LLCInventors: Brian Todd Reese, Cody Lyle Mayer

Patent number: 11629530Abstract: The invention provides a lock body having a keyway and a throughbore parallel to the keyway with the throughbore having two portions separated by a shoulder. A first cable passes through the throughbore, the first cable having a knob at one end and a chevron at a second end. A second cable depends from and is attached to the lock body. The cable body also has a bolt that is biased partially into the first portion of the throughbore. The keyway has a plug that is rotatable with the proper key to retract the bolt from the throughbore. The chevron can pass by the bolt in an axial first direction by urging the chevron and allowing the taper to move the bolt transversely against the bias, but not in a second axial direction. A base accommodates the lock body and cables and is captured by the second cable.Type: GrantFiled: October 29, 2020Date of Patent: April 18, 2023Assignee: The Eastern CompanyInventor: Matthew Schroll
